Arthur Kidd, a solicitor, is sent to settle up the estate of a dead client, Alice Drablow. When he arrives at the small village of Crythin Gifford, he comes up against strong local prejudice and superstition. During the course of his work he is haunted by the sight of a sinister, mysterious woman dressed in black, who according to local custom, has put a curse on the village. In saving the life of a young gypsy girl, Kidd becomes embroiled in the macabre curse that haunts the village. His innocent interference fuels the wrath of the menacing figure known as 'The Woman In Black' and drives him to the brink of insanity.
